Wests Tigers second-rower Liam Fulton will play his 100th career/club game when he takes the field against Penrith Panthers at Campbelltown Sports Stadium on Saturday, May 21.

Fulton made his NRL debut against the Warriors at Ericsson Stadium in round 26 of the 2003 season. The City Origin and 2005 premiership winning back-rower has scored 25 tries for the club in his 99 apearances.
